??Cross Currency Basis Swaps - involve exchanging floating rate streams of different currencies These types of basis swaps are far more common as there is an intrinsic value to the swaps.... The swaps can either have an exchange of notional on maturity or no exchange of notional, exchanging the notional on the maturity of the swap is the most common form as the swap is used to hedge an offsetting loan/investment which will be repaid on the maturity of the swap (Basis Swap Valuation, 2010, Web).

The common keys that should be used are F10, F12, F2, and Del/Delete.... The operating system is a program that operates on a computer.... The operating system does essential tasks such as sending information to the monitor, keeping track of information on the disk, recognizing any input to the computer from the keyboard and controlling printers and disk drivers....
